In the Linux kernel, the following vulnerability has been resolved:

f2fs: compress: don't allow unaligned truncation on released compress inode

f2fs image may be corrupted after below testcase: - mkfs.f2fs -O extra_attr,compression -f /dev/vdb - mount /dev/vdb /mnt/f2fs - touch /mnt/f2fs/file - f2fs_io setflags compression /mnt/f2fs/file - dd if=/dev/zero of=/mnt/f2fs/file bs=4k count=4 - f2fs_io release_cblocks /mnt/f2fs/file - truncate -s 8192 /mnt/f2fs/file - umount /mnt/f2fs - fsck.f2fs /dev/vdb

[ASSERT] (fsck_chk_inode_blk:1256) --> ino: 0x5 has i_blocks: 0x00000002, but has 0x3 blocks [FSCK] valid_block_count matching with CP [Fail] [0x4, 0x5] [FSCK] other corrupted bugs [Fail]

The reason is: partial truncation assume compressed inode has reserved blocks, after partial truncation, valid block count may change w/o .i_blocks and .total_valid_block_count update, result in corruption.

This patch only allow cluster size aligned truncation on released compress inode for fixing.
